前面我们已经完成了博客的分页显示模糊查询删除等功能,现在我们就讲一下如何实现写博客与修改博客的功能。
1、
写博客 顾名思义肯定要要写 所以我用了一个富文本编辑器(百度UE) 当然大家有更好的选择可以使用自己熟悉的富文本编辑器 或者使用markdown编辑器。 这里我就以百度UE为示例来给大家讲解。
首先给大家看一下写博客的界面
2、
首先我们来了解一下百度UE怎么使用
1、下载百度UE插件
2、新建一个html页面 并且写入以下代码
3、使用浏览器的方式打开该页面就能看到运行结果 如图下
4、具体详细配置使用请参考下面网址
现在我们已经初步了解百度UE如何使用 那么就可以正式开始我们的开发了!
首先我们在admin目录下面新建一个writeBlog.jsp
然后同样的导入我们的公共头文件
<%@include file=”./common/head.jspf”%>
这样我们easyui所用到的一些js或者css就载入进来了
另外我们还需要把百度UE相关的js引入
<script type="text/javascript" charset="utf-8"
src="${blog}/static/ueditor1_4_3_3/ueditor.config.js"></script>
<script type="text/javascript" charset="utf-8"
src="${blog}/static/ueditor1_4_3_3/ueditor.all.min.js">
</script>
<!--建议手动加在语言,避免在ie下有时因为加载语言失败导致编辑器加载失败-->
<!--这里加载的语言文件会覆盖你在配置项目里添加的语言类型,比如你在配置项目里配置的是英文,这里加载的中文,那最后就是中文-->
<script type="text/javascript" charset="utf-8"
src="${blog}/static/ueditor1_4_3_3/lang/zh-cn/zh-cn.js"></script>
然后根据百度UE的相关文件写出以下代码 等下我解释相关代码的作用
<body style="margin: 10px; font-family: microsoft yahei">
<div id="p" class="easyui-panel" title="编写博客" style="padding: 10px;">
<table cellspacing="20px">